Leasing Update

I spent some time over the weekend updating my compilation of all of the lease offers I've seen from news articles, discussion forums and landowner groups. Prices continue to be highest in the northern most parts of the play. To the southwest and into West Virgina, prices head lower though, interestingly, royalties are somewhat higher.

In the north, bonuses are highest along the east-central New York-Pennsylvania border with 5 year leases in the $2,500 range and 15% royalties being the norm. Extension options are running 3-5 years and usually for the price of the intial term.

In the middle of the play, southwestern PA, royalties are in the 15-18% range with bonuses now at $1,000/acre and rising. Notwithstanding the speculator bids of $50-$250, Atlas, at $500, is at the low end while Chesapeake and Range are battling it out at the high. Two weeks ago, the majors were generally about $250 lower.

In the south, West Virginia landowners are seeing offers in the $300 range and royalties at the traditional 12.5% with a few at 15%.
